   > "Steven B. Krivit of New Energy Times is reporting today that the   
   > research partnership with between the University of Bologna and Andrea   
   > Rossi had been terminated. Dario Braga, director of scientific   
   > research at Bologna told Krivit that since Rossi failed to make the   
   > first progress payment, “The contract ended on January 15 and has been   
   > canceled by the university . . . therefore, there is no further   
   > relationship between the university and Rossi or his company."
